Norway - Export of Nickel-Iron Electric Accumulators
Since 2014, Norway Export of Nickel-Iron Electric Accumulators was down by 0.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 9 comparing other countries in Export of Nickel-Iron Electric Accumulators with $265,764.09. Norway is overtaken by Italy, which was ranked number 8 with $380,508.04 and is followed by Belarus at $252,886. China topped the ranking with $62,863,366 in 2019, that is an increase of 18.1% compared to 2018. Denmark, Russia and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Belarus recorded the best 5 years average growth at +208.8% per year, while Estonia recorded the worst performance at -76.5% per year.
